Thank You Note

for CCGA attendance at the Mariners Memorial Service

Glynis Withyman, Director
Scott Johnston, Director

On behalf of the executive of the Mariners Park Museum I would like to extend to you a most sincere thank you. So many of your members were able to attend our Mariners Memorial Service on Aug. 7th.

It is this type of support that keeps our traditions alive and keeps the vital role of the Coast Guard Auxiliary in front of all those on - and off - the water.

Again - many, many thanks. And keep up the great work. We look forward to your support in 2012.
